New horned dinosaurs from Utah provide evidence for intracontinental dinosaur endemism.

<h4>Background</h4>During much of the Late Cretaceous, a shallow, epeiric sea divided North America into eastern and western landmasses. The western landmass, known as Laramidia, although diminutive in size, witnessed a major evolutionary radiation of dinosaurs. Other than hadrosaurs (du...
